II.1.4)Short description:

Low-carbon building demands are expected to increase remarkably in the near future. This trend creates remarkable opportunity for the South Savo region to increase knowhow, specialized R&D and business development based on innovative use of biomaterials in the building sector. The development of wood and hybrid materials in building industry is developing rapidly and this increases the demand for the research and testing facilities. The massive wood and hybrid building environment for physical, climate and energy efficient testing purposes will be implemented in Savonlinna technology park operated by South-Eastern Finland University of Applied Sciences. The facility will be used in university and industrial co-operation in the field of knowhow development and testing of innovative materials structures. As a result, regional smart specialization, technical infrastructures, and competence deepens. Regional actors will strengthen their position in the growing low-carbon building sector. Therefore, the purpose of the acquisition is to obtain a walk-in climatic chamber.

II.2.4)Description of the procurement:

The goal is to provide wood construction solutions and innovation services that serve companies and solve the most acute challenges in timber construction. The operational goal of the development project 308048 ‘Wood and Hybrid Construction Testing Laboratory’ financed by South Savo Regional Council is to launch the operation of the research laboratory and produce open-source solutions and research information for companies and building clusters.

Research data on the thermal transmission properties of building insulations and various structures are needed for many purposes e.g. design guidelines, compliance with regulations, investigation of material and products performance and for improving the simulation models. Therefore, the purpose of the acquisition is to obtain a walk-in climatic chamber. With the help of the climatic chamber, it should be possible to simulate a wide range of operating temperatures and enable the testing of complete systems under various stationary and dynamic climatic conditions. The chamber should be divided in two modules; two separate temperature and humidity-controlled rooms (indoor and outdoor with stainless steel interior), which will be primarily used for simulation of the building structures and components response to wide range of climatic conditions e.g. windows, façade, wall, floor and roof elements. The dimensions of the materials and structures used in the simulations may also vary according to the dimensions of the product, but acquisition concerns chamber where the materials up to 2400 mm wide, 2400 mm high and 100-800 mm thick could be tested.

The climatic chamber should be equipped with modern control software, allowing to collect the data, manage, monitor and assist the chamber remotely and in multiple ways (Wi-Fi, Ethernet, mobile network).
